Abstract
The invention provides a vehicle driving recording technology based on cloud computing. The vehicle driving recording technology comprises the following steps: combining the cloud computing technology and a vehicle driving recording principle, realizing the technology of preserving and sharing the vehicle driving record in real time, adopting an intelligent mobile phone to shoot the vehicle driving record, utilizing a 3G internet connecting card to transmit the data to the cloud computing system, and conducting classification process and preservation on data according to the areas and road sections so as to form an integral road condition recording system. Data is stored in the cloud computing system to realize an inquiry function at the same time, (a person can inquire through own account and sending in an application), reappearance of some accidents can be realized to assist people search or provide real-time clue for works of certain catching, chasing and the like for the public security organization, and self-driving travel amateurs can record and share sceneries in the journey on line.
